National:
  • The Ministry of Skill Development and Entrepreneurship (MSDE), in collaboration with the World Economic Forum (WEF), has launched the India Skills Accelerator initiative on April 8, 2025. This program aims to address India's skill gaps and prepare a future-ready workforce by fostering collaboration between public and private sectors.

  • Union Minister Ram Mohan Naidu inaugurated the Digital Flight Data Recorder (DFDR) and Cockpit Voice Recorder (CVR) Laboratory at the Aircraft Accident Investigation Bureau (AAIB) in Udaan Bhawan, New Delhi, on April 9, 2025. This state-of-the-art facility, also known as the "Black Box Lab," was established with an investment of ₹9 crore.
  • Goa Shipyard Limited (GSL) partnered with IIT Hyderabad on April 8, 2025, to enhance shipbuilding using AI and Digital Twin Technologies. The collaboration aims to optimize vessel design, improve shipyard security, and deploy advanced surveillance solutions like Geospatial AI.
  • The National Tribal Youth Festival is being celebrated at the State Tribal Resource Centre, Kelsih, near Aizawl, Mizoram, from April 8 to April 11, 2025. This festival commemorates the 150th birth anniversary of tribal freedom fighter Birsa Munda and aims to honor tribal heritage and foster cultural unity.
  • Indian Oil Corporation (IOC) announced a ₹61,077 crore investment to build a petrochemical complex in Paradip, Odisha, unveiled on April 8, 2025. The project includes a dual-feed cracker and units for producing petrochemicals like polypropylene and PVC. It aims to reduce import dependence and boost industrial growth. Operations are expected to begin by 2029.
  • The Maharashtra Government renamed Khultabad to Ratnapur on April 8, 2025, as part of efforts to revive pre-Mughal names. The historic town, near Chhatrapati Sambhajinagar, is home to Aurangzeb's tomb.
  • Milkfed launched the ‘Veera’ mascot on April 10, 2025, in Amritsar to promote its Verka dairy brand nationwide. The mascot, depicting a cheerful Sikh boy, enhances brand visibility and consumer connection. The event also marked the foundation stone-laying for a ₹135 crore production project. Verka aims to expand into e-commerce and introduce new dairy products.
  • Prime Minister Narendra Modi launched and laid the foundation for development projects worth ₹3,880 crore in Varanasi on April 11, 2025. These projects span infrastructure, education, rural development, and urban beautification. Key initiatives include new roads, flyovers, drinking water schemes, Anganwadi centers, and libraries, alongside enhancements in power supply and sports facilities.
  • Union Minister Nitin Gadkari inaugurated the Badnawar-Ujjain National Highway on April 10, 2025, in Madhya Pradesh. This 69.1 km four-lane highway, built under the Bharatmala Project, cost ₹1,352 crore. It improves connectivity and reduces travel time between Ujjain and Badnawar. The project aims to boost regional economic growth.
Banking:
  • BharatPe's Resilient Payments received RBI approval on April 9, 2025, to operate as an online payment aggregator (PA). It will launch under the brand name BharatPe X, enabling e-commerce settlements, early merchant payments, and collaboration with NBFCs and banks. This strengthens BharatPe's presence in tier 2 and 3 cities while advancing India's digital payments.
  • Poonawalla Fincorp introduced its Shopkeeper Loan Business on April 8, 2025, to support small retailers and kirana stores with tailored financial solutions. Initially launched in 44 locations, it addresses cash flow, inventory, and operational needs. The initiative aims to bring small businesses into the formal credit system and empower self-employed individuals.
MoUs:
  • Garden Reach Shipbuilders & Engineers Limited (GRSE) signed an MoU with Swan Defence and Heavy Industries Limited (SDHI) on April 7, 2025, at GRSE Bhavan in Kolkata. The partnership focuses on boosting indigenous commercial shipbuilding and offshore structures. It aims to strengthen India's maritime sector and aligns with the Atmanirbhar Bharat initiative.
  • India and Nepal signed an MoU on April 9, 2025, in Kathmandu, to enhance cooperation in agriculture. It focuses on improving crop productivity, post-harvest management, and climate-resilient farming practices. The agreement replaces the previous MoU from 1991 and promotes agricultural research and capacity building.
Sports:
  • Indian shooters Rudrankksh Patil and Arya Borse won the silver medal in the 10m air rifle mixed team event at the 2025 ISSF World Cup in Buenos Aires, Argentina on April 10, 2025. They scored 9 points, finishing second behind China, which secured gold with 17 points.
Apps & Portals:
  • Union Minister Sarbananda Sonowal launched the National Waterways Portal on April 9, 2025, developed by the Inland Waterways Authority of India (IWAI). The portal aims to attract private investment for inland water transport and simplify regulatory procedures for constructing terminals. It issued its first digital No Objection Certificate (NoC) to Marina India Infrastructure Pvt Ltd for a jetty project in Goa.
Important Days:
  • World Parkinson’s Day, observed on April 11, raises awareness about Parkinson's disease and supports those affected. It honors James Parkinson, who first described the condition in 1817. Events worldwide promote education, fundraising, and research advancements.
  • Prime Minister Narendra Modi inaugurated the Navkar Mahamantra Divas on April 9, 2025, highlighting the spiritual essence of Jainism's Navkar Mantra and proposing nine resolutions for sustainability. The event aligns with Mission LiFE, promoting a harmonious and sustainable way of life.
Awards & Honours:
  • President Droupadi Murmu received an Honorary Doctorate (Honoris Causa) from Constantine the Philosopher University in Nitra, Slovakia, on April 10, 2025. The honor recognizes her contributions to governance, social justice, education, and women's empowerment. In her speech, she dedicated the award to India's 1.4 billion citizens.
